Defining a Wrongful Death Lawyer in Practice?
A wrongful death lawyer is a civil litigator who has deep experience handling lawsuits brought when a person loses their life due to another party's failure to exercise reasonable care. Unlike a criminal charge, a wrongful death claim is handled outside criminal proceedings — which means the aim is financial compensation for the estate, not criminal punishment for the responsible person or company.
From a process standpoint, a wrongful death lawyer begins by building a factual record — police reports, autopsy findings, eyewitness accounts, professional evaluations, and employment history. That foundation is necessary to demonstrate the core pillars of a wrongful death claim: a duty of care existed, that duty was breached, the violation directly led to the fatality, and the family suffered quantifiable losses. When the evidence is strong, the attorney negotiates with insurance companies and opposing counsel to obtain full and fair compensation.
Compensation in a wrongful death lawsuit may cover the cost of services, lost future income, loss of companionship, pre-death treatment costs, and pain and suffering. Our legal team understands how to present these losses accurately.

The Wrongful Death Lawyer Case Journey Step by Step
- Your First Conversation — The process starts with a confidential, no-cost consultation with one of our attorneys. In this session, our attorney listens to your story, examines any initial documentation, and walks you through the path forward under Nevada law.
- Investigation and Evidence Gathering — Following your decision to move forward, our attorneys initiate a thorough investigation. That work covers securing government records, taking statements from eyewitnesses, engaging technical analysts, and securing video and phone records while it still exists.
- Determining Who Is Responsible — Wrongful death cases sometimes involve more than one responsible party — a negligent driver and their employer, for illustration. Our legal team identifies every party to make certain all sources of compensation are pursued.
- Assembling the Compensation Package — The team collaborate with damages experts in multiple disciplines to build a precise, documented picture of every loss the family has suffered. That demand package shapes every negotiation.
- Filing the Wrongful Death Lawsuit — Should the defendant does not offer adequate compensation, our firm takes the case to court in Clark County District Court. State statutes sets a two-year statute of limitations on most wrongful death claims, so acting quickly matters.
- The Discovery Phase — At this stage, all parties share documentation, take depositions, and address procedural matters to determine the trial landscape. Our attorneys advocates across every motion to keep the case on a strong footing.
- Bringing the Case to a Close — Most of wrongful death claims reach a negotiated resolution. Should negotiations produce a just result, our attorneys walk your family through the details so your family decides with confidence. When the other side refuses to be reasonable, your wrongful death lawyer take the case before a jury and advocate powerfully for your family's rights.

Wrongful Death Lawyer Frequently Asked Questions
What is the timeline for a wrongful death case?Timelines differ based on the complexity of the facts. Simpler claims sometimes conclude in six to twelve months. Cases involving disputed liability can take a longer period — especially if trial becomes necessary. A wrongful death lawyer gives you a realistic timeline at the outset.
What damages can a wrongful death lawsuit recover?In Las Vegas and throughout Nevada, wrongful death damages can include end-of-life expenses, foregone financial support, grief and emotional loss, pre-death treatment bills, and exemplary damages where the conduct was egregious. We pursue every available dollar to ensure nothing is left on the table.
Which family members have the right to sue?Nevada Revised Statute 41.085 allows legal action to be initiated by the legally appointed estate representative on in the name of spouses, children, and parents. Our attorneys identifies who the proper claimants are under state rules and names the right parties.
Does a wrongful death claim require proving criminal guilt?Absolutely not. A wrongful death lawsuit apply a lower standard of proof — which is 51 percent certainty, not "beyond a reasonable doubt". We can pursue a damages case even where the police made no arrest.
